Rainbow of Religion

Rainbow of Religion

Eternal light, refracted by scrolls of many.
It's colors viewed selectivelyΒ 
by the segregated sects of tyranny.

Individual masses clutching fiercely
to ner tamid's separated hues
by It's cage of man,
who demands one true shade
of life from where they each stand blindly.

Viewed as one light
to those, basking in them all,
with open sight.
